gtkincludes.inc 5.0 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185186187188189190191192193194195196197198199200201202203
  1. {%MainUnit gtk2.pas}
  2. {$include gtkobject.inc}
  3. {$include gtkdebug.inc}
  4. {$include gtktypeutils.inc}
  5. {$include gtkwidget.inc}
  6. {$include gtkmisc.inc}
  7. {$include gtkaccelgroup.inc}
  8. {$include gtkcontainer.inc}
  9. {$include gtkbin.inc}
  10. {$include gtkwindow.inc}
  11. {$include gtklabel.inc}
  12. {$include gtkaccellabel.inc}
  13. {$include gtkaccelmap.inc}
  14. {$include gtkaccessible.inc}
  15. {$include gtkadjustment.inc}
  16. {$include gtkalignment.inc}
  17. {$include gtkframe.inc}
  18. {$include gtkaspectframe.inc}
  19. {$include gtkarrow.inc}
  20. {$include gtkbindings.inc}
  21. {$include gtkbox.inc}
  22. {$include gtkbbox.inc}
  23. {$include gtkbutton.inc}
  24. {$include gtkcalendar.inc}
  25. {$include gtkcelleditable.inc}
  26. {$include gtkcellrenderer.inc}
  27. {$include gtkcellrenderertext.inc}
  28. {$include gtkcellrenderertoggle.inc}
  29. {$include gtkcellrendererpixbuf.inc}
  30. {$include gtkitem.inc}
  31. {$include gtkmenuitem.inc}
  32. {$include gtktogglebutton.inc}
  33. {$include gtkcheckbutton.inc}
  34. {$include gtkcheckmenuitem.inc}
  35. {$include gtkclipboard.inc}
  36. {$include gtkclist.inc}
  37. {$include gtkdialog.inc}
  38. {$include gtkvbox.inc}
  39. {$include gtkcolorsel.inc}
  40. {$include gtkcolorseldialog.inc}
  41. {$include gtkhbox.inc}
  42. {$include gtkcombo.inc}
  43. {$include gtkctree.inc}
  44. {$include gtkdrawingarea.inc}
  45. {$include gtkcurve.inc}
  46. {$include gtkdnd.inc}
  47. {$include gtkeditable.inc}
  48. {$include gtkimcontext.inc}
  49. {$include gtkmenushell.inc}
  50. {$include gtkmenu.inc}
  51. {$include gtkentry.inc}
  52. {$include gtkenums.inc}
  53. {$include gtkeventbox.inc}
  54. {$include fnmatch.inc}
  55. {$include gtkfilesel.inc}
  56. {$include gtkfixed.inc}
  57. {$include gtkfontsel.inc}
  58. {$include gtkgamma.inc}
  59. {$include gtkgc.inc}
  60. {$include gtkhandlebox.inc}
  61. {$include gtkpaned.inc}
  62. {$include gtkhbbox.inc}
  63. {$include gtkhpaned.inc}
  64. {$include gtkruler.inc}
  65. {$include gtkhruler.inc}
  66. {$include gtksettings.inc}
  67. {$include gtkrc.inc}
  68. {$include gtkstyle.inc}
  69. {$include gtkrange.inc}
  70. {$include gtkscale.inc}
  71. {$include gtkhscale.inc}
  72. {$include gtkscrollbar.inc}
  73. {$include gtkhscrollbar.inc}
  74. {$include gtkseparator.inc}
  75. {$include gtkhseparator.inc}
  76. {$include gtkiconfactory.inc}
  77. {$include gtkimage.inc}
  78. {$include gtkimagemenuitem.inc}
  79. {$include gtkimcontextsimple.inc}
  80. {$include gtkimmulticontext.inc}
  81. {$include gtkinputdialog.inc}
  82. {$include gtkinvisible.inc}
  83. {$include gtkitemfactory.inc}
  84. {$include gtklayout.inc}
  85. {$include gtklist.inc}
  86. {$include gtklistitem.inc}
  87. {$include gtktreemodel.inc}
  88. {$include gtktreesortable.inc}
  89. {$include gtktreemodelsort.inc}
  90. {$include gtkliststore.inc}
  91. {$include gtkmain.inc}
  92. {$include gtkmenubar.inc}
  93. {$include gtkmessagedialog.inc}
  94. {$include gtknotebook.inc}
  95. {$include gtkoldeditable.inc}
  96. {$include gtkoptionmenu.inc}
  97. {$include gtkpixmap.inc}
  98. {$include gtkplug.inc}
  99. {$include gtkpreview.inc}
  100. {$include gtkprogress.inc}
  101. {$include gtkprogressbar.inc}
  102. {$include gtkradiobutton.inc}
  103. {$include gtkradiomenuitem.inc}
  104. {$include gtkscrolledwindow.inc}
  105. {$include gtkselection.inc}
  106. {$include gtkseparatormenuitem.inc}
  107. {$include gtksignal.inc}
  108. {$include gtksizegroup.inc}
  109. {$include gtksocket.inc}
  110. {$include gtkspinbutton.inc}
  111. {$include gtkstock.inc}
  112. {$include gtkstatusbar.inc}
  113. {$include gtktable.inc}
  114. {$include gtktearoffmenuitem.inc}
  115. {$include gtktext.inc}
  116. {$include gtktextiter.inc}
  117. {$include gtktexttag.inc}
  118. {$include gtktexttagtable.inc}
  119. {$include gtktextmark.inc}
  120. {$include gtktextmarkprivate.inc}
  121. {$include gtktextchild.inc}
  122. {$include gtktextchildprivate.inc}
  123. {$include gtktextsegment.inc}
  124. {$include gtktextbtree.inc}
  125. {$include gtktextbuffer.inc}
  126. {$include gtktextlayout.inc}
  127. {$include gtktextview.inc}
  128. {$include gtktipsquery.inc}
  129. {$include gtktooltips.inc}
  130. {$include gtktoolbar.inc}
  131. {$include gtktree.inc}
  132. {$include gtktreednd.inc}
  133. {$include gtktreeitem.inc}
  134. {$include gtktreeselection.inc}
  135. {$include gtktreestore.inc}
  136. {$include gtktreeviewcolumn.inc}
  137. {$include gtkrbtree.inc}
  138. {$include gtktreeprivate.inc}
  139. {$include gtktreeview.inc}
  140. {$include gtkvbbox.inc}
  141. {$include gtkviewport.inc}
  142. {$include gtkvpaned.inc}
  143. {$include gtkvruler.inc}
  144. {$include gtkvscale.inc}
  145. {$include gtkvscrollbar.inc}
  146. {$include gtkvseparator.inc}
  147. {$ifdef HasGTK2_4}
  148. // new GTK 2.4 + 2.6 code
  149. // GtkFileSystem Code for FileChooser
  150. {$include gtkfilefilter.inc}
  151. {$include gtkfilesystem.inc}
  152. // new GtkFileChooser Widget
  153. {$IFDEF HasGTK2_6}
  154. {$include gtkfilechooserdefault.inc}
  155. {$include gtkfilechooserembed.inc}
  156. {$include gtkfilechooserentry.inc}
  157. {$include gtkiconview.inc}
  158. {$ENDIF}
  159. {$include gtkfilechooser.inc}
  160. {$include gtkfilechooserprivate.inc}
  161. {$include gtkfilechooserutils.inc}
  162. {$include gtkfilechooserwidget.inc}
  163. {$include gtkfilechooserdialog.inc}
  164. // GtkExpander
  165. {$include gtkexpander.inc}
  166. // GtkActions
  167. {$include gtkaction.inc}
  168. {$include gtkactiongroup.inc}
  169. {$include gtktoggleaction.inc}
  170. {$include gtkradioaction.inc}
  171. // GtkComboBox
  172. {$include gtkcombobox.inc}
  173. {$include gtkcomboboxentry.inc}
  174. // Gtk~ToolButtons and -Item
  175. {$include gtktoolitem.inc}
  176. {$include gtktoolbutton.inc}
  177. {$include gtktoggletoolbutton.inc}
  178. {$include gtkradiotoolbutton.inc}
  179. // even more
  180. {$include gtkfontbutton.inc}
  181. {$include gtkicontheme.inc}
  182. {$include gtkcolorbutton.inc}
  183. {$include gtkcelllayout.inc}
  184. {$include gtkentrycompletion.inc}
  185. {$include gtkuimanager.inc}
  186. {$include gtktreemodelfilter.inc}
  187. {$endif HasGTK2_4}
  188. // included by gtk2.pas